What does CUPS stand for?
Capitalization Usage Punctuation Spelling
What does ARMS stand for?
Add Remove Move Substitute
What are the four types of sentences?
Simple compound complex compound complex
What is a run on sentence?
Two or more sentences joined without correct punctuation
